Seattle Reign FC versus Portland Thorns FC. Not much needs to be said about the rivalry, but there sure is extra juice in it when the MLS sides hook up earlier in the day. The MLS side Portland Timbers may have struck first, getting the 3-2 victory over Seattle Sounders FC, but at Memorial Stadium, Seattle Reign FC defended their house and did their part to #BeatPortland.
It wasn’t the 5-goal blockbuster that happened back in May at Providence Park. Folks had to wait until the 89th minute to get the lone goal of the game, but Jodie Taylor’s tally was enough to secure the win — the team’s second against Portland in their 3-match regular season series — and avenge civic pride.
